Why Tallinn's Energy Storage Matters
Imagine a city where the lights never flicker, even when the wind stops blowing or the sun takes a break. That's exactly what Tallinn's 85 MW/167 MWh battery storage system aims to achieve. As the capital of Estonia positions itself as a Nordic smart energy hub, this project solves three critical challenges:
- Balancing renewable energy fluctuations
- Reducing reliance on fossil-fuel peaker plants
- Preventing grid overload during peak demand

Technical Breakdown: Inside the Battery Farm
Using Tesla Megapack technology, the system responds faster than traditional power plants – we're talking 0.001 seconds vs 15 minutes. Here's what makes it tick:
Parameter | Specification |
---|---|
Total Capacity | 167 MWh |
Response Time | 1 millisecond |
Annual CO2 Reduction | 23,000 tons |
Homes Powered | 16,700 (4 hrs) |
The Bigger Picture: Energy Storage Trends
Europe's battery storage capacity grew 62% in 2022 alone. Tallinn's project aligns with these key developments:
- Frequency regulation markets expanding across EU
- Second-life EV battery integration
- AI-powered energy forecasting systems
Did you know? Modern storage systems can pay for themselves in 6-8 years through multiple revenue streams like capacity auctions and frequency response services.
Case Study: Solar+Storage Success
When combined with Tallinn's new 50MW solar farm, the storage system achieves 92% renewable utilization – up from 68% without storage. That's like squeezing 3 extra sunny months from Estonia's climate!
